Abstract

WHO initiated a policy related to the health for all principles and realized it in the application of gatekeeper theory for increasing the quality of public health center services which include the aspects of First Contact, Continuity, Comprehensiveness, and Coordination services. The purpose of this research was to explore nurses’ perceptions of gatekeepers’ role in NhI services at Public Health Center. This research is using descriptive qualitative design and purposive sampling with thematic analysis is used as sampling technique. Characteristics of the participants include 80% female with qualification 80% are vocational nurses and 60% nurses on duty at community public health center. Results of this research found three major themes including the involvement of administrative services, service providers, and service strategy implementers. The three themes are a manifestation of the integration of implementation of the four main gatekeeper functions by nursing staff of Public Health Center. Services run by nurses are considered less than optimal in first contact and continuous aspect, in term of nursing care documentation and the absence of HIV/AIDS treatment services. This research is expected to be a guide for updating information related to the role of nurses in public health center as gatekeeper. Abstract

Tobacco farmers are individuals who are members of farming groups engaged in the cultivation of the agricultural sector in the form of tobacco. When carrying out tobacco cultivation activities, farmers are vulnerable to work accidents. The purpose of this research was to describe the characteristics of work accidents on tobacco farmers in Kalisat District, Jember Regency. The research design used descriptive quantitative. This research employed a purposive sampling technique, with a total of 97 tobacco farmers as respondents. The research data were collected through a demographic questionnaire and a work accident accident questionnaire. In the type indicator, it was found that 43.3% farmers often experienced incidents of being hit by immovable objects. In the object indicator, 36.1% farmers often experience accidents due to work equipment. In the indicator of the nature of the wound 26.8% farmers often experienced minor injuries and 9.3% stated that they always experienced these incidents. In the indicator of the location of the wound, farmers often experienced injuries on the hands, namely 36.1%. In the cause indicator, 66.0% farmers stated that they rarely use Personal Protective Equipment (PPE). According to the results of this study, work accidents among tobacco farmers in Kalisat District are still highly prevalent. This research will be utilized as a preventative and assessment tool for public health center in the application of UKK and for PPL to develop outreach activities in order to reduce the number of work accidents. Abstract

Self-efficacy in nursing students can affect the clinical and academic learning process. Self-efficacy is an assessment or belief that a person has about their ability to organize and carry out an action. This study aims to describe the self-efficacy of nursing students. The research design used was non-experimental with a descriptive approach. The population in this study were professional students of the Faculty of Nursing, the University of Jember, with a total sampling technique of 236 respondents. The results showed that the respondents' self-efficacy obtained the mean and standard deviation (60.75 ± 8.296). In the results of the self-efficacy indicator, the mean and min-max results for levels 23.96 and 9-32. The mean (18.79) and min-max (7-24) results are obtained on the strength indicator. The generalization indicator's mean (18.02) and min-max (10-24) results are obtained. The conclusion of this study shows that the value of student self-efficacy is still not optimal because students do not fully state that they often and very often have confidence in carrying out and completing the nursing professional education process. Students' self-efficacy needs to be improved by having good relationships with clinical and academic supervisors as role models, asking for verbal persuasion from those closest to them, and practicing activities independently to achieve a certain level of competence.

Abstract

Introduction: Patient safety has become a global issue that is currently being discussed in all countries. Concerns about patient safety have increased significantly over the last decade. The implementation of supervision is very important in order to improve the implementation of patient safety goals. The purpose of this research is to analyze the implementation of supervision regarding patient safety in patients with a diagnosis of Inguinal Hernia in the Inpatient Room. Method: Used a survey method with a supervision questionnaire for patient safety and a supervision effectiveness questionnaire for patient safety. Results: The results showed that supervision of patient safety in patients with a diagnosis of Inguinal Hernia has been carried out in the Hospital Inpatient Room. Implementation of this supervision is effective to do in order to increase the motivation of nurses in implementing patient safety goals. But the implementation of supervision about patient safety is still not optimally implemented because there are several obstacles such as the patient safety program has not become a priority agenda, there is no driving force, it is carried out under forced conditions such as only because of demands from superiors, there are obstacles due to a lack of understanding of the implementation of patient safety programs, there is no sense of awareness in towards patient safety culture, and non-optimal incident reporting. Conclusion: These results can be a reference for hospitals about the attitude of nurses in monitoring patient safety and should improve existing nursing training by allowing nurses to continue their education to a higher level, by holding regular training on patient safety practices.

Abstract

Interprofessional collaboration (IPC) is cooperation between health professionals who work together to solve health problems, provide medical services, and achieve common goals. In the health sector, 70-80% of errors are due to poor communication and understanding within the team. In Indonesia, one result of the lack of coordination between medical personnel is the high error rate in prescribing drugs, which is up to 98.69%. Communication in the application of IPC is a very important factor that contributes to patient safety and the quality of health services so that it will form a good hospital image. Barriers to professional cooperation can be a major cause of medical errors, treatment errors, or other unforeseen events. The purpose of this study was to analyze interprofessional collaboration in the care of patients with Diabetes Mellitus. The results of the case study show that the role of the health team in collaboration in nursing care has been implemented but has not been optimal. The implementation of IPC has not been optimally implemented because there are several obstacles such as the lack of communication between professions, none of the team members have participated in the application of IPC in health services, and stereotypes from one profession to another. So it is necessary to increase teamwork between health professionals, so that collaboration can be established optimally

Abstract

Green Tobacco Sickness (GTS) merupakan penyakit akibat kerja pada petani tembakau berupa keracunan nikotin akut, dimana tidak cukup tertangani karena gejala singkat dan pengetahuan petani kurang. Tujuan penelitian mengetahui manajemen GTS. Desain penelitian kajian literatur pada 12 artikel yang memuat 3 tema yaitu faktor risiko, pencegahan dan pengelolaan tanda gejala GTS. Hasil studi menunjukkan faktor risiko GTS meliputi durasi kerja, masa kerja, penggunaan APD, pemakaian baju basah, paparan sinar matahari, faktor sosial lingkungan, keluhan dermatosis, dan status gizi. Pencegahan GTS termasuk memakai APD secara efektif, menjaga personal hygiene, meningkatkan pengetahuan GTS, dan mengatur durasi kerja. Kasus GTS dinyatakan setelah pengukuran kotinin dan riwayat paparan nikotin. Perilaku pengobatan GTS bervariasi sesuai dengan persepsi petani terhadap penyakitnya, dimana mayoritas membeli obat di apotek daripada mengunjungi layanan kesehatan. Manajemen GTS dapat dilakukan dengan mengidentifikasi faktor risiko yang berpengaruh dalam kejadian GTS, melakukan promosi pencegahan dan penanganan tanda gejala GTS kepada petani tembakau yang difasilitasi oleh perawat kesehatan kerja, pemerintah atau pihak yang mempekerjakan petani.

Abstract

The prevalence of falls among patients in hospitals around the world is still relatively high. Technology is needed to detect the incidence of patients falling in hospitals. The aim of this study is to analyze technology to detect patient fall in hospital settings. A systematic literature review was chosen as the research design. The databases used to search for literature include Google Scholar, Science Direct, PubMed, and Springer using keywords combined with Boolean operators. The selection of articles is based on several criteria including the publication year 2017-2021, full-text articles, the research setting in a hospital, articles in English, and articles that used research design qualitative, quantitative, and mix-method. The Articles found according to the criteria were 13 articles. The findings showed that there are two types of technology found in this review which are wearable devices and ambient sensor devices. Most of the technical procedure is by connecting the technologies with a wireless network and uploading the data to the server and only a few technologies measure directly. This review also found the advantages and disadvantages of these two types of technology. The health service provider can choose technology by considering the results of the analysis that has been carried out by considering the type of technologies, working procedures, advantages, and disadvantages of the technology so the health service provider can choose the appropriate technology in the hospital.

Abstract

Komunikasi terapeutik merupakan kegiatan yang dilakukan perawat dalam melakukan asuhan keperawatan. Mekanisme dalam melakukan komunikasi terapeutik tidak lepas dari tuntutan pelayanan kepada pasien dan keluarga. Masalah utama ketika pasien dan keluarga menerima pelayanan di Rumah Sakit yaitu kurangnya pengetahuan sehingga dapat meningkatkan kecemasan. Tujuan dari penelitian ini yaitu untuk mengetahui hubungan antara komunikasi terapeutik dan tingkat kecemasan dari pasien. Penelitian ini memiliki 118 responden dan menggunakan teknik sampling purposive. Desain penelitian ini menggunakan jenis korelasi dengan pendekatan cross sectional. Hasil dari penelitian ini yaitu memiliki hubungan antara komunikasi terapeutik dengan tingkat kecemasan pasien dengan nilai p = 0,036 (p<0,05). Komunikasi perawat mayoritas hasilnya adalah cukup (55,9%) dan tingkat kecemasan pasien mayoritas cemas ringan (56,8%). Sehingga dapat disimpulkan bahwa komunikasi perawat dan kecemasan pasien memiliki hubungan yang tidak bisa dipisahkan. Meningkatnya komunikasi perawat secara maksimal dapat menurunkan tingkat kecemasan pasien dalam menjalani pengobatan selama di Rumah Sakit. Sehingga hasil akhir yang diharapkan yaitu dapat meningkatkan kepuasan pasien dalam menerima pelayanan di tatanan klinik.
